Handover — day to night shift, Kestrelway Depot. Deliveries at the loading dock are accepted 21:00–04:30 only; anything arriving earlier must wait in the marshalling lane. The roller door sticks in cold weather, so lift it fully before waving trucks in. Sign every manifest twice, top and bottom copy. Use the dock-side door pass noted below for entry.

badge for yahif-bahaf: bdg-XUBUM-7

Hey plugin folks! If your ShrinkRay builder account gets locked mid-slim (it happens when the image-squash step times out too many times), here's the drill. Head to the Corvello developer portal, choose "Restore Builder Access," and confirm the plugin slug you registered. The portal will re-validate your layers cache, so expect a few minutes of churn. When prompted, you'll enter the shared recovery passphrase that our team issued with your plugin onboarding pack. For reference, that passphrase appears immediately below this line.

vault phrase of yaduf-yajop = lamath-kelix-aldion-zorius-ulaox-eliax-gorox-norok-fenael-fenath-julael-pelius-belius-druion

Ticket: Locked vault blocking schema registry updates (Corvane Events)

For the weekly eng sync: the vault guarding the event schema registry sealed itself after three failed unlock attempts during last night's rotation. New schema versions cannot be published until it is reopened, blocking two producer teams. To unseal it manually, enter the recovery passphrase shown below.

vault phrase of kajef-tafog = wenox-briix

Ticket: fire-drill roll call, Dovenport Mill, night shift. Drill scheduled this week, exact night unannounced. On alarm, clear floors two and three, sweep kitchenette, then proceed to Assembly Point C by the loading yard. Take the printed roll-call sheet from the warden cabinet and tick off all staff on shift. Report totals to the duty warden. The warden cabinet is locked; open it with the code below.

badge for yafof-faduf: bdg-O-80